Pain Pump side effects typically become present after several months and can lead to irreversible and permanent deterioration of cartilage in the shoulder joint. Some of the symptoms include:
• Stiffness
• Clicking
• Lingering Severe Pain
• Grinding
• Popping
• Reduced Range of Motion
The damage to the shoulder is permanent, and some of the worst cases have resulted in a condition called PAGCL which can result in the complete removal of the shoulder joint and installation of a prosthetic shoulder.
